Veritabanı yedekleme ve kurtarma yöntemleri nedir?
Veritabanı Yedekleme ve Kurtarma Yöntemleri
Veritabanı yönetimi, veri kaybını önlemek ve sistemin sürekliliğini sağlamak için önemlidir. Aşağıda, yaygın olarak kullanılan yedekleme ve kurtarma yöntemleri sıralanmıştır:Yedekleme Yöntemleri
- Dumper Yedekleme: Veritabanının tamamının bir dosyaya yazılmasıdır. Genellikle SQL dump dosyası olarak kaydedilir.
- Fiziksel Yedekleme: Veritabanı dosyalarının doğrudan kopyalanmasıdır. Disk veya sunucu seviyesi yapılabilir.
- Artımlı Yedekleme: Son yedekten bu yana yapılan değişikliklerin yedeklenmesidir. Depolama alanından tasarruf sağlar.
- Tam Yedekleme: Veritabanının tüm içeriğinin yedeklendiği bir yöntemdir. Zaman alıcı olabilir.
- Veritabanı Replikasyonu: Veritabanının bir veya daha fazla kopyasının diğer sistemlerde bulundurulmasıdır.
Kurtarma Yöntemleri
- Tam Kurtarma: Yedekten tüm verilerin geri yüklenmesidir. Yedekleme sırasında kaybolan veriler geri getirilebilir.
- Puanlama Kurtarma: Veritabanının belirli bir noktadaki durumunu geri yüklemektir. Zaman damgaları kullanılır.
- Yedekten Dosya Kurtarma: Kayıp dosyaların geri alınmasına yönelik özel araçlar kullanılır.
- Log Tabanlı Kurtarma: Veritabanı işlemlerini takip eden log kayıtları üzerinden geri dönüş yapılmasını sağlar.
Cevap yazmak için lütfen
.
Aynı kategoriden
- API’lerle hangi tür veriler paylaşılabilir?
- Python’da bir stringi tersten yazdırmak için hangi yöntemler kullanılabilir?
- Yapay zekâ nedir ve hangi alanlarda kullanılır?
- Yeni başlayanlar için programlama dillerini öğrenirken nelere dikkat etmeli?
- Sürüm kontrolü için en yaygın kullanılan araçlar nelerdir?
- Python’da kullanılan for döngüsü nasıl çalışır?
- Windows’ta IP adresimi nasıl öğrenebilirim?
- Mühendislik alanında kullanılan yaygın veri yapıları nelerdir?
- Matematik mühendisliğinde en çok hangi temel konular üzerinde durulur?
- Endüstriyel kontrol sistemlerinde siber güvenlik önlemleri nelerdir?
- Python’da bir döngüyü nasıl kullanabilirim?
- Bir şirket ağını nasıl güvenli hâle getirebilirim?
- DPI nedir?
- Java programlama dilinde Hello World nasıl yazılır?
- Programlama öğrenmeye başlayanlar için en temel programlama dili nedir?
- Mühendislikte Çalışmak İçin Hangi Temel Becerilere İhtiyaç Vardır?
- JavaScript’te arrow function’lar nasıl kullanılır?
- Mühendislikte en çok tercih edilen programlama dilleri hangileridir ve neden?
- Python’da bir string içinde kaç farklı karakterin geçtiğini nasıl bulabilirim?
- Mühendislikte Continuous Integration ve Continuous Delivery arasındaki farklar nelerdir?
